AI Engineer, Google Cloud Consulting

Google
Charing Cross, United Kingdom
2 days ago

Role details

Contract type
Permanent contract
Employment type
Full-time (> 32 hours)
Working hours
Regular working hours
Languages
English
Experience level
Intermediate

Job location

Charing Cross, United Kingdom

Tech stack

C
Java
Artificial Intelligence
Business Analytics Applications
Google BigQuery
C++
Cloud Computing
Cluster Analysis
Continuous Integration
Data Centers
Data Validation
Information Engineering
ETL
Data Structures
Data Warehousing
Distributed Data Store
Data Flow Control
Google Tools
Hadoop
MapReduce
Monitoring of Systems
Hive
Python
Machine Learning
TensorFlow
Software Engineering
Software Systems
Google Cloud Platform
PyTorch
Large Language Models
Prompt Engineering
Spark
IT Architecture
Deep Learning
Model Validation
Generative AI
Apache Flume
Kubernetes
Infrastructure Automation Frameworks
Information Technology
Production Code
XGBoost
Machine Learning Operations
Feature Extraction
Apache Beam
Go

Job description

The Google Cloud Consulting Professional Services team guides customers through the moments that matter most in their cloud journey to help businesses grow. We help customers transform and evolve their business through the use of Google's global network, web-scale data centers, and software infrastructure. As part of an innovative team in this rapidly growing business, you will help shape the future of businesses of all sizes and use technology to connect with customers, employees, and partners.

As a Cloud AI Engineer, you will design, prototype, and implement state-of-the-art AI solutions for customer use cases. In this role, you will act as an ML generalist, bridging the gap between research and enterprise production. You will leverage core Google products, including Vertex AI, latest foundation models (Gemini), TensorFlow, and Dataflow-to build both classical machine learning pipelines (e.g., predictive modeling, forecasting, clustering) and advanced Generative AI applications.

You will work directly with most ambitious customers to identify high-impact opportunities, rapidly prototype solutions, and transition those prototypes into scalable production systems. You will support customer implementation through architecture guidance, system design, MLOps/Large Language Model Operations. (LLMOps) best practices, capacity planning, and coding. Additionally, you will work closely with Product Management and Product Engineering to share field insights and constantly drive excellence in our AI portfolio.Google Cloud accelerates every organization's ability to digitally transform its business and industry. We deliver enterprise-grade solutions that leverage Google's technology, and tools that help developers build more sustainably. Customers in more than 200 countries and territories turn to Google Cloud as their trusted partner to enable growth and solve their most critical business problems., * Advise customers as a trusted technical partner to solve technical challenges, anticipating issues before they arise and offering a breadth of scalable solutions and trade-offs.

  • Write clean, well-structured, production-ready code to integrate classical ML models and Generative AI into enterprise environments.
  • Guide customers on the practical issues of production AI systems, spanning traditional ML (feature extraction, data validation, model tuning, and evaluation) and GenAI (prompt engineering, model evaluation, fine-tuning, and LLMOps).
  • Collaborate with Customers, Partners, and Google Product teams to design real-world, practical systems, shifting customized AI prototypes into highly reliable, scalable production architectures on Google Cloud.
  • Travel up to 30% in-region for meetings, technical reviews, and onsite delivery activities

Requirements

  • Bachelor's degree in Computer Science or equivalent practical experience.
  • 3 years of experience building and deploying machine learning solutions (including both Classical ML/Deep Learning and Generative AI) and working directly with technical customers or stakeholders.
  • Experience coding in one or more general purpose languages (e.g., Python, Java, Go, C or C++) including data structures, algorithms, and software design.
  • Experience designing cloud enterprise solutions and supporting customer projects to completion., * Experience building Generative AI applications, including working with foundation models, Retrieval-Augmented Generation (RAG), vector databases, and orchestration frameworks.
  • Experience with deep learning frameworks (e.g. TensorFlow, PyTorch, XGBoost).
  • Knowledge of data warehousing concepts, including data warehouse technical architectures, infrastructure components, ETL/ ELT and reporting/analytic tools and environments (e.g. Apache Beam, Hadoop, Spark, Pig, Hive, MapReduce, Flume).
  • Knowledge of data engineering concepts, distributed data pipelines, and infrastructure tools (e.g., Apache Beam, Hadoop, Spark, BigQuery).
  • Understanding of real-world system design, trade-offs, and the auxiliary practical concerns in productionizing AI systems (MLOps, LLMOps, CI/CD for ML, model monitoring).

Apply for this position